Event horizons in static electrovac space-times
Abstract
The following theorem is established. Among all static, asymptotically flat electrovac fields with closed, simply-connected equipotential surfacesg0 0=const.. the only ones which have regular event horizonsg0 0=0 are the Reissner-Nordström family of spherisymmetric solutions withm≧G1/2|e|/c. In the special case where the gravitational coupling of the electromagnetic energy density is neglected (G=0) all solutions are computed explicitly, thus extending an earlier result ofGINZBURG for a magnetic dipole inSCHWARZSCHILD'S space-time. Possible implications for gravitational collapse are briefly discussed.
